Label Text:This rare binding, beautiful in spite of the ravages of time, was made for James VI of Scotland, as the central Latin inscription "REX JACOBUS, 6 SCOTORUM" attests. James VI (1566-1625), succeeded the throne of England in 1603 as James I, the first Stuart king of England, and the first king to rule both England and Scotland.
